      Shikshan Prasarak Mandals College of Pharmacy, Akluj Admission Process

      Shikshan Prasarak Mandal College of Pharmacy Akluj is a renowned institution imparting pharmacy education in Solapur, Maharashtra. The college has detailed admission procedures for pharmacy aspirants. Various means for entry into the B.Pharma program exist, but primarily candidates seek entry via the Maharashtra Common Entrance Test (MHT CET), which stands as a gateway for pursuing pharmacy studies within the college. This year once again,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y admission cycle has been attuned to the MHT CET calendar. However, the MHT CET exam for the 2025 academic year is to be conducted on April 8, 2025, for the PCB groups (Physics, Chemistry, Biology). The date is vital for any aspiring B.Pharma candidate since admissions begin on this date.

      Eligibility requirements for admission into B.Pharma course in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y includes successfully passing 10+2 or its equivalent examination with a compulsory combination in Physics, Chemistry and Biology or Mathematics. Only those candidates with qualifying marks in the MHT CET would be considered for admission. MHT CET examination pattern would include compulsory questions from Physics, Chemistry and Biology or Mathematics. Therefore, it is wise for candidates likely to apply to study all subjects thoroughly. The very first consideration for admission into the college will be acceptance of MHT CET scores.

      Application Process

      Akluj's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y application process centers on the MHT CET exam and related counseling. Below, a complete step-wise guide is supplied for the application process:

      1. Register and appear for the examination of MHT CET. The exam is supposed to be conducted for next academic year on April 8, 2025.

      2. After the announcement of MHT CET Result, the qualified candidates would apply for admission to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y Centralized Admissions Process, organized by state authorities.

      3. An application form for admission into B. Pharma is obtained and filled in with respect to the following particulars: personal, academic, and other requisite details.

      4. The requisite documents are to be submitted as follows, including but not limited to:

      • MHT CET score card
      • Mark sheets of 10th and 12th grade
      • School leaving certificate
      • Domicile certificate (if applicable)
      • Category certificate (if applicable)
      • Recent passport-size photographs

      5. Application fees, as prescribed by the college/state admission authority, are to be paid.

      6. The candidate should attend counseling for admission on the dates declared by the state admission authority.

      7. If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y is allotted a seat, then complete the admission process: pay the requisite fee and submit original documents for verification.

      8. After that, attend orientation in the college department, and start your journey as a pharmacy student.

      Degree wise Admission Process

      B.Pharma: The Bachelor of Pharmacy (B.Pharma) is a four-year undergraduate program offered in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y. Admission to the B.Pharma program is based on the merit list of candidates in the MHT CET entrance exam, with B-Pharma being offered for an approximate intake of 60 students. The total cost of pharmacy education would be approximately Rs. 320,000.

      D.Pharma: Shikshan Prasarak Mandal's College of Pharmacy also offers a Diploma in Pharmacy. With an approved intake capacity of 60, the D.Pharma course does expect the same admission profile. More probably, however, it would require some state level norms with respect to diploma admission requirements in pharmacy.
